1. Saeco Xelsis

Saeco Xelsis is the perfect espresso coffee machine home machine for those who love to enjoy a range of coffee shop-quality drinks. It is completely automated and can do everything for you, from brewing your coffee, to dispensing hot water and even the frothing of milk. All you have to do is put coffee beans into the top hopper, and refill the reservoir every week.

The touchscreen interface is easy to use and very responsive. You can alter the taste of your drink by making 15 different adjustments including coffee strength, taste, and volume and temperature of the milk. The Xelsis can also be adjusted to control how much foam you want and whether it's served either before or after the coffee.

It can save the preferences of each family member in six distinct user profiles. You can also download and install fresh content such as seasonal recipes to improve your experience using the machine. It will also notify you when it's time to clean the machine. This includes washing and decaling cycles. The Xelsis also is very easy to clean and maintain.

2. Gaggia Anima Prestige

The Anima Prestige takes the cake when it comes to user-friendliness. Gaggia's top of the line bean to cup espresso machine, which makes specialty drinks with just a touch. This model swaps out the manual steam wand and cappuccinatore from the base Anima and Deluxe models with an integrated milk carafe that automatically froths and then keeps your coffee in the refrigerator for easy access.

The Gaggia Anima Prestige includes a ceramic burr mill that has five settings that can be adjusted to your preferred grind size. It also comes with a larger than average gap between the spouts of coffee that can comfortably accommodate large travel mugs.

The Anima Prestige has a sleek and sophisticated style that appears like it's priced as. Its stainless steel body provides durability, while its slim profile means it will be placed on even the most congested kitchen counters.

3. Philips 3200 Series

Philips is a well-established brand that produces top-quality appliances. Their espresso machine is a great investment, allowing you to make lattes and other beverages at home, with the same quality as those that are served in cafes.

The Philips 3200 Series espresso machine is one of the smallest fully automatic espresso machines on the market. It has a compact, elegant design and is simple to use. It has a built in burr grinder that makes it easy to prepare freshly ground beans for each beverage.

The 3200 has an impressive tank that can hold 1.8L. It also has a filter that helps to cut down on the need to decal frequently. It comes with a spout that can be adjusted to suit various cup sizes.

The ease of use of this coffee machine is among its main advantages. The control panel has clearly labeled buttons that explain the function of each button. With a couple of buttons, you can pick the brew strength or the size of the drink. This machine is perfect for those who are seeking an easy to use espresso machine.

5. Delonghi Dedica

The Dedica is more expensive than the budget espresso machines however, it has a lot more. It is more reliable in the control of temperature, and can make lighter coffees more consistently. It's also easier to maintain than other DeLonghi products and takes up less space on the bench. However, it is still susceptible to becoming blocked up by extra-fine grind and isn't as good as the brewing capabilities of the top coffee makers.

Its slim profile fits nicely into any kitchen. It measures 13 by 6.9 x 14.8 inches. The compact thermoblock system makes sure that the power is not sacrificed to dimensions. It can achieve 15 bar of pressure, and brew a drink with a ratio of 1:2 of coffee grounds in to coffee out essential for an excellent cup of espresso. Dedica also has the capacity to brew double or single shots and even an attachment for milk frothing, for those who prefer coffee that is cafe-style. By pressing and holding the button, you can alter your double or single shot's volume. This is a great feature for those who like making their espressos in the same way however it can be difficult for novices.
